首页 > 精选问答 >

什么是嵌入式开发

更新时间:发布时间:

问题描述:

什么是嵌入式开发,有没有大佬在?求高手帮忙看看这个!

最佳答案

推荐答案

2025-07-02 23:32:49

什么是嵌入式开发】嵌入式开发是一种专注于设计、开发和维护嵌入式系统的软件或硬件技术。这类系统通常被集成到更大的设备或产品中,用于执行特定的功能。与通用计算机不同,嵌入式系统通常具有资源受限、实时性强、功能单一等特点。

以下是关于“什么是嵌入式开发”的总结性

一、什么是嵌入式开发?

嵌入式开发是指为嵌入式系统编写软件或硬件程序的过程。这些系统通常被嵌入到其他设备中,如家用电器、汽车电子、工业控制设备、医疗仪器等。其核心目标是实现对特定功能的高效控制和管理。

二、嵌入式开发的主要特点

特点 描述
资源受限 嵌入式系统通常使用有限的内存、存储和处理能力
实时性强 很多嵌入式系统需要在规定时间内完成任务
功能专一 系统通常只执行一个或几个特定功能
高可靠性 系统必须长时间稳定运行,不易出错
低功耗 许多嵌入式设备依赖电池供电,需节能设计

三、嵌入式开发的应用领域

应用领域 举例说明
家用电器 洗衣机、微波炉、智能家电
医疗设备 心电图仪、血糖仪、监护仪
工业控制 PLC、自动化生产线、传感器网络
汽车电子 ABS系统、车载导航、智能驾驶辅助
通信设备 路由器、交换机、基站模块

四、嵌入式开发的基本流程

步骤 内容
需求分析 明确系统功能、性能指标和应用场景
系统设计 设计硬件架构和软件模块划分
开发与调试 编写代码并进行测试与优化
集成与验证 将软硬件整合,确保系统正常运行
维护与更新 根据反馈进行系统升级和问题修复

五、嵌入式开发常用工具与语言

工具/语言 用途
C/C++ 嵌入式开发中最常用的编程语言
Python 在部分嵌入式系统中用于快速原型开发
Linux/RTOS 嵌入式操作系统平台
Keil、IAR 常用的嵌入式开发环境
JTAG、SWD 调试接口工具

通过以上内容可以看出,嵌入式开发是一项结合硬件与软件的综合性技术,广泛应用于现代生活的各个领域。随着物联网和智能设备的发展,嵌入式开发的重要性也在不断提升。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。